So I just bought the Asus pce-ax3000 WiFi adapter. I plugged it into the usb header labeled “ROG-EXT” which is the only one available but my computer isn’t reading it. Does anyone have any suggestions?

ROG_EXT is meant for ROG OC Panel and ROG Front Base. It's a repurposed USB2 controller/port.

Sounds like that port might not work with that adapter, it's for the optional proprietary daughter boards the Maximus series uses.
